Hi,

Easy way would be, to delete the test-folder, correct way is to change
test/test_Dummy.cpp (according to your MessageDriver-class and change
the content of the test, because there is no method "welcome" anymore).
If you rename the test_Dummy-file you will have to change the filename
in test/CMakeLists.txt, too.
